A business plan is a document that outlines your business, its mission and goals, and how you plan to achieve those goals. It should include information about what your company does, why it does it, where it will be located, who’s in charge of day-to-day operations, what kind of funding you need and how much, who are your target customers and how many there are, how much money you expect to make in the first year (and over time), and any other pertinent information that would help investors determine whether they want to invest in your company. This document should be able to stand alone as a summary of the company’s activities and plans for growth.
A business plan is not just a blueprint for success; it’s also an essential tool for managing finances. If you’re planning on borrowing money from banks or venture capitalists, they’ll want to see some proof that your business has a good chance of paying back what it owes them. A well-written business plan can help convince them that you’re worth investing in!
